NEW YORK: Atty General Holder is the keynote. CHECK IT OUT! The Brennan Center for Justice Presents Shifting Law Enforcement Goals to Reduce Mass Incarceration featuring a Keynote Address from: Hon. Eric H. Holder, Jr. U.S. Attorney General Tuesday, September 23, 2014 9:30 a.m. - 4:00 p.m. NYU School of Law Greenberg Lounge, Vanderbilt Hall 40 Washington Square South (btwn MacDougal St. and Sullivan St.) New York, NY 10012 The need to reform law enforcement practices is now at the center of American public discourse. Join the Brennan Center and the nation’s leading law enforcement and economic policy experts, including U.S. Attorney General Eric Holder, for a full-day conference focused on transforming prosecutorial practices and federal funding structures to both decrease crime and violence and reduce the nation’s incarcerated population. Experts will discuss: What role should prosecutors and police play in reform efforts? Should their goal be simply to enforce and prosecute to their fullest authority, or should they also strive to reduce unnecessary arrests and incarceration? How can federal funding help modernize local law enforcement nationwide?
